Karachi, The Alfalah Consumer Index ETF (ACIETF), a notable equity exchange-traded fund (ETF) on the Pakistan Stock Exchange (PSE), reported a daily weighted average rate of 9.83 with a fund size of Rs. 42.543 million as of February 2024. The ETF, which has a par value of Rs. 500 and was listed in 2022, saw a high rate of Rs. 10.86 and a low rate of Rs. 9.2 with a turnover of 90,500 shares. Its inception NAV (iNAV) stood at Rs. 8.13, reflecting a steady performance in the ETF market.
